Subject: Archive all imported files

[Resending because I *always* forget we're on an ancient listserv...]

Hi, all;

I'm wondering what ever happened to Bruce Foster's Archive tool for FM
(v8). I am hunting around Carmen Publishing, Leximation,
Techknowledgecorp's Handy FrameMaker tools page, and various other
sites; and I can not seem to find it anywhere.

We just want to open a book, click a menu item, and have it package
the BOOK file and all of the FM, graphics, and text insets into a new
folder or ZIP file, for purposes of archiving and freezing revisions
(no, we don't have a CMS--got to do it all via folder/file operations).

If Bruce's Archive isn't available anymore, what other options do we
have? Seems like FrameScript could do it (of course) but I'm not sure if
that's our simplest or most cost-effective option (i.e., we don't need
to pack a U-Haul for a weekend trip, so to speak).

Suggestions?

RE: Archive all imported files

2012-05-17 Thread Jeff Coatsworth
Bruce died last year - that's why you don't see it around anymore. There's an 
archive script built in FM 10, but I don't know of anything off the top of my 
head that works in FM 8. Google the frameusers.com site to see discussions 
about the Archive tool's fate.
